Did you know???? 
-  For millennia, red lipstick has been both treasured and forbidden.
-  Its appeal is primal, offering a vivid shortcut to glamour.***
-  The Nazi party banned lipstick as early as 1933, announcing that "women with painted faces" would not   be admitted to party functions.

***with red lipstick, we are supposed to wear less eye makeup and so it is a shortcut to glamour!!!!
